Problem

Find all angles, $0^{\circ} \leq \theta<360^{\circ}$, that satisfy the equation below, to the nearest 1oth of a degree. \[ \sin (\theta)=-\frac{\sqrt{6}}{3} \]

Solution

Step 1 :Find the reference angle in the first quadrant: \(\sin^{-1}\left(-\frac{\sqrt{6}}{3}\right) \approx 54.7^\circ\)

Step 2 :Find the corresponding angles in the third and fourth quadrants: \(180^\circ + 54.7^\circ = 234.7^\circ\) and \(360^\circ - 54.7^\circ = 305.3^\circ\)

Step 3 :\boxed{234.7^\circ, 305.3^\circ}
